Armani tells heirs to sell part of his fashion empire

After assigning a life-long business break, Late Italian designer Giorgio Armani says to his heirs to sell a 15 percent minority shares in the wide fashion empire by giving priority to French Holding Lvmh, French Holding Lvmh, glasses giant Essilor-Luxottica or Cosmetic Company L’Oreal.

The Armani Foundation, which was founded as a consecutive vehicle in 2016, will control the remaining 30 percent.

Armani, one of the most well -known names and faces in Italian style, died on September 4 at the age of 91.

Two wills were deposited to Italian tax officials on Thursday and the Italian media on Friday.

Armani Group refrained from commenting.

The last Emporio Armani and Giorgio Armani collections designed by Armani will be presented at Milan Fashion Week opened on September 23rd.

Armani, with his will, said that future collections should be directed by “Basic, Modern, Elegant and Simple Design” by drawing attention to details and wearable.
